The Chemical Sector, as a solution provider, is an enabler of sustainability across value chains.
In order to understand the opportunities and levers to reach scale, chemical sector companies have recently launched a new project in the WBCSD, entitled, “Reaching Full Potential”. This project builds on the successful collaboration through 2011 and 2012 that chemical companies have had in order to develop a harmonized approach to corporate greenhouse gas accounting and reporting. Reaching Full Potential will further value chain collaboration and harmonized approaches to sustainability measurement, to trigger the move to a more sustainable world.
